Went snowboarding here over a long weekend with my family. Conditions weren't great the first day, but we got snow overnight and the conditions improved markedly. While the Blue and Black trails were overall nice, the Greens were pretty hit or miss. Many of them are either flat/uphilly, while others have steeper sections than seems normal for a green trail. I'm also not a fan of the layout of the lifts. Ursa Lift especially, as there are 3 trails that empty directly into the loading line area, making a big, steep, icy "bowl" which for some reason has small bumps and jumps, and also people trying to ski passed to reach the two green trails behind the lift. The whole thing seems dangerous, honestly. While Ursa is probably the worst offender, others were also pretty bad, like the Sunbowl lift that drops you off on a very steep offloading ramp that could be difficult for beginners or moderate skiiers and riders. Overall, the mountain has a lot of trails, many of which are good, the inconsistent Greens and poorly laid-out lifts lower my overall rating. The food, however, was better than I expected, with the Sun Bowl lodge providing some really tasty burritos (including a vegetarian option) and a great looking burger.
